1995 Marcos Mantara vs. 2013 Jeep Patriot
To start off, 2013 Jeep Patriot is newer by 18 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1995 Marcos Mantara.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1995 Marcos Mantara would be higher. At 3,950 cc (8 cylinders), 1995 Marcos Mantara is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 1995 Marcos Mantara (182 HP @ 4750 RPM) has 26 more horse power than 2013 Jeep Patriot. (156 HP @ 6400 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 1995 Marcos Mantara should accelerate faster than 2013 Jeep Patriot.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2013 Jeep Patriot weights approximately 481 kg more than 1995 Marcos Mantara.
Let's talk about torque, 1995 Marcos Mantara (313 Nm @ 3600 RPM) has 122 more torque (in Nm) than 2013 Jeep Patriot. (191 Nm @ 5000 RPM). This means 1995 Marcos Mantara will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2013 Jeep Patriot.
